Abstract
A series of low molecular weight antagonists of both the human and murine CC chemokine receptor 2, containing a 1-alkyl-3-(3-methyl-4-spiroindenylpiperidine)-substituted cyclopentanecarboxamide, is described. A SAR study of the C(1) substituent revealed that short, branched alkyl groups such as isopropyl, isobutyl, or cyclopropyl are optimal for both human and murine CCR2 binding activity.Entities:
